Factors Affecting Cost
- Type of Drainage System: Different systems like French drains, surface drains, or sump pumps have varying costs.
- Property Size: Larger properties require more materials and labor, increasing the overall expense.
- Soil Type: Sandy soils may be easier and cheaper to work with compared to clay or rocky soils.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may necessitate permits and inspections, adding to the cost.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ates in Wilmington, NC can vary, impacting the final price.
- Material Quality: Higher-quality materials often come at a premium but offer better durability.
-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as may require specialized equipment, increasing costs.
- Existing Landscaping: Removing or working around existing landscaping can add to the labor and time required.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Wilmington, NC) |
---|---|
French Drain Installation | $1,500 - $3,000 |
Surface Drain Installation | $1,000 - $2,500 |
Sump Pump Installation | $1,200 - $2,500 |
Downspout Extension | $200 - $600 |
Grading and Sloping | $1,000 - $5,000 |
Drainage System Repair | $500 - $2,000 |
Permit Fees | $50 - $200 |
Soil Testing | $100 - $500 |
